90 lines
3.3 KiB
YAML
90 lines
3.3 KiB
YAML
|
|
apiVersion: networking.k8s.io/v1
|
||
|
|
kind: Ingress
|
||
|
|
metadata:
|
||
|
|
annotations:
|
||
|
|
ingress.cloud.tencent.com/auto-rewrite: "false"
|
||
|
|
ingress.cloud.tencent.com/client-token: 454eb954-4094-43fc-9cff-05f3f7f307c7
|
||
|
|
ingress.cloud.tencent.com/healthcheck-interval: "5"
|
||
|
|
ingress.cloud.tencent.com/healthcheck-method: GET
|
||
|
|
ingress.cloud.tencent.com/healthcheck-path: /health
|
||
|
|
ingress.cloud.tencent.com/healthcheck-timeout: "3"
|
||
|
|
ingress.cloud.tencent.com/healthy-threshold: "2"
|
||
|
|
ingress.cloud.tencent.com/status.conditions: '[{"type":"Ready","status":"True","lastTransitionTime":"2025-11-05T09:47:06Z","reason":"Success","message":""}]'
|
||
|
|
ingress.cloud.tencent.com/unhealthy-threshold: "3"
|
||
|
|
kubernetes.io/ingress.class: qcloud
|
||
|
|
kubernetes.io/ingress.extensiveParameters: '{"AddressIPVersion":"IPV4","InternetAccessible":{"InternetChargeType":"TRAFFIC_POSTPAID_BY_HOUR","InternetMaxBandwidthOut":100}}'
|
||
|
|
kubernetes.io/ingress.http-rules: "null"
|
||
|
|
kubernetes.io/ingress.https-rules: '[{"host":"test.jennie.im","path":"/","backend":{"serviceName":"test-lessie-ai-web-svc","servicePort":"80"}},{"host":"test.jennie.im","path":"/payment/webhook","backend":{"serviceName":"test-flymoon-payment-svc","servicePort":"8090"}},{"host":"test.jennie.im","path":"/sit-api/agent/","backend":{"serviceName":"test-flymoon-agent-svc","servicePort":"8070"}},{"host":"test.jennie.im","path":"/sit-api/system/","backend":{"serviceName":"test-flymoon-agent-svc","servicePort":"8070"}},{"host":"test.jennie.im","path":"/api/chat","backend":{"serviceName":"test-lessie-go-api-svc","servicePort":"8100"}}]'
|
||
|
|
kubernetes.io/ingress.qcloud-loadbalance-id: lb-ifri829c
|
||
|
|
kubernetes.io/ingress.rule-mix: "true"
|
||
|
|
creationTimestamp: "2025-10-31T06:28:10Z"
|
||
|
|
finalizers:
|
||
|
|
- ingress.k8s.tencent/resources
|
||
|
|
generation: 14
|
||
|
|
labels:
|
||
|
|
ingress.cloud.tencent.com/loadbalance-type: OPEN
|
||
|
|
name: test-lessie-ingress
|
||
|
|
namespace: test-lessie
|
||
|
|
resourceVersion: "2052378552"
|
||
|
|
uid: d196795e-711d-4b08-a5f7-22613becfc13
|
||
|
|
spec:
|
||
|
|
rules:
|
||
|
|
- host: test.jennie.im
|
||
|
|
http:
|
||
|
|
paths:
|
||
|
|
- backend:
|
||
|
|
service:
|
||
|
|
name: test-lessie-ai-web-svc
|
||
|
|
port:
|
||
|
|
number: 80
|
||
|
|
path: /
|
||
|
|
pathType: ImplementationSpecific
|
||
|
|
- host: test.jennie.im
|
||
|
|
http:
|
||
|
|
paths:
|
||
|
|
- backend:
|
||
|
|
service:
|
||
|
|
name: test-flymoon-payment-svc
|
||
|
|
port:
|
||
|
|
number: 8090
|
||
|
|
path: /payment/webhook
|
||
|
|
pathType: ImplementationSpecific
|
||
|
|
- host: test.jennie.im
|
||
|
|
http:
|
||
|
|
paths:
|
||
|
|
- backend:
|
||
|
|
service:
|
||
|
|
name: test-flymoon-agent-svc
|
||
|
|
port:
|
||
|
|
number: 8070
|
||
|
|
path: /sit-api/agent/
|
||
|
|
pathType: ImplementationSpecific
|
||
|
|
- host: test.jennie.im
|
||
|
|
http:
|
||
|
|
paths:
|
||
|
|
- backend:
|
||
|
|
service:
|
||
|
|
name: test-flymoon-agent-svc
|
||
|
|
port:
|
||
|
|
number: 8070
|
||
|
|
path: /sit-api/system/
|
||
|
|
pathType: ImplementationSpecific
|
||
|
|
- host: test.jennie.im
|
||
|
|
http:
|
||
|
|
paths:
|
||
|
|
- backend:
|
||
|
|
service:
|
||
|
|
name: test-lessie-go-api-svc
|
||
|
|
port:
|
||
|
|
number: 8100
|
||
|
|
path: /api/chat
|
||
|
|
pathType: ImplementationSpecific
|
||
|
|
tls:
|
||
|
|
- hosts:
|
||
|
|
- test.jennie.im
|
||
|
|
secretName: jennie-im-sbydostx
|
||
|
|
status:
|
||
|
|
loadBalancer:
|
||
|
|
ingress:
|
||
|
|
- hostname: lb-ifri829c-6dku12mwxpf5ivcs.clb.usw-tencentclb.cloud
|